Extension (.jpg): The most common digital image format, balancing quality with file size. What Makes an Image "The Best"?
When searching for the "best" version of a specific image, professionals generally look for several key technical factors:
Resolution and Clarity: The "best" image should have the highest possible pixel count to ensure it remains sharp even when enlarged or printed.
Color Accuracy: High-quality files utilize broader color profiles (like sRGB or Adobe RGB) to represent life-like tones accurately.
Minimal Compression: JPG files lose data every time they are saved. The best version is the one with the lowest compression ratio (highest "quality" setting).
Metadata Integrity: A "best" file often includes EXIF data, which tells you the camera settings, date, and lens used, providing context for the shot. How to Find High-Quality Digital Assets
